From the inception of this book, it has been our sincere wish that you, the reader, would gain insight and appreciation for the many ways in which virtual bio-instrumentation can be applied to the biomedical and healthcare industry. We have striven to provide you with real-world and practical applications of virtual instrumentation in biomedicine, healthcare, and related industries. This book intentionally covers a broad range of topics to illustrate how computer-based instrumentation, analysis, and presentation empowers engineers, researchers, medical device manufacturers, clinicians, and administrators to create user-defined tools and solutions to acquire, manage, analyze, and archive information.
